Output ddf4c10e40040b3fe4faa49ae32d1dd11d1287580e92d31e2913e7147dbdfd48:17

value
4488700
script pubkey
OP_HASH160 OP_PUSHBYTES_20 24e2b0657ddc33c38bd30ee812a2a1c0fce20d40 OP_EQUAL
address
3543p5eKSS25PFe5dVuzXTiH6TJZj6jQC6
transaction
ddf4c10e40040b3fe4faa49ae32d1dd11d1287580e92d31e2913e7147dbdfd48
confirmations
460736
spent
true